How to fill out bankruptcy client intake forms:

01
Start by gathering all the necessary information: Collect important documents such as pay stubs, tax returns, bank statements, and any debts or bills.
02
Personal details: Provide your full name, contact information, and social security number. Include information about your marital status, dependents, and any previous bankruptcy filings.
03
Financial information: Fill out details about your income, including employment information, wages, and any other sources of income. List all your assets such as properties, vehicles, and investments. Be sure to mention any outstanding loans, mortgages, or debts.
04
Itemize your expenses: Provide a breakdown of your monthly expenses, including rent or mortgage payments, utilities, groceries, transportation, and insurance. Make sure to include any child support or alimony payments.
05
Debts and creditors: List all your creditors, including credit card companies, medical bills, personal loans, and any other outstanding debts. Provide the account numbers, balances owed, and monthly payment amounts for each creditor.
06
Complete the necessary legal forms: Depending on the specific bankruptcy chapter you are filing under, you will need to complete different legal forms. Make sure to accurately fill out each form and provide all the required information.

Who needs bankruptcy client intake forms:

Bankruptcy client intake forms are required for individuals or businesses considering filing for bankruptcy. These forms help attorneys and legal professionals assess a client's financial situation, determine the appropriate bankruptcy chapter, and gather essential information to start the bankruptcy filing process.
Whether you are an individual struggling with overwhelming debts or a business facing financial difficulties, bankruptcy client intake forms are essential to properly evaluate your financial status, understand your assets and liabilities, and guide you through the complex bankruptcy process.
